Effect of Accounting Education on Students’ Ability to Detect Errors in Accounting Calculations
Abstract
Accounting education provides students with the knowledge and skills required to understand, prepare, analyze, and evaluate accounting information. Errors in accounting calculations can affect the accuracy of financial records and may lead to incorrect accounting decisions and reports. However, students may experience difficulties identifying calculation errors, particularly when errors occur within complex accounting problems involving several figures and procedures. This study therefore seeks to examine the effect of accounting education on students’ ability to detect errors in accounting calculations. Accounting education exposes students to financial accounting, management accounting, cost accounting, auditing, taxation, and other areas that involve numerical analysis and accounting calculations. Through classroom instruction, worked examples, practical exercises, assignments, and assessments, students learn how accounting figures are derived and how calculations should be performed. Such exposure can also help students recognize inconsistencies, incorrect computations, and differences between expected and recorded accounting figures. Students’ ability to detect errors in accounting calculations refers to their capacity to examine accounting computations, identify incorrect figures or procedures, and determine where a calculation does not produce the appropriate result. This ability requires students to understand accounting rules, numerical relationships, calculation procedures, and the expected outcomes of accounting problems. Effective accounting education can strengthen this ability by exposing students to calculation-based activities that require careful examination, verification, and correction of accounting figures. The findings are expected to have important implications for accounting teaching and learning. Accounting lecturers may need to incorporate more activities that require students to examine completed calculations, identify inaccuracies, verify accounting figures, and correct errors. Error-analysis exercises, worked examples, practical accounting problems, and peer review of calculations may provide students with opportunities to develop greater accuracy and critical examination skills. This approach can help students understand that accounting competence involves not only producing calculations but also verifying their correctness.
